Taranto, Puglia vs Graz Climate & Distance Between

Austria flag
  • The distance between Taranto, Puglia, Italy and Graz, Austria is approximately 740 km or 460 mi.
  • To reach Taranto, Puglia in this distance one would set out from Graz bearing 168° or SSE and follow the great circles arc to approach Taranto, Puglia bearing 169.3° or S .
  • Taranto, Puglia has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Graz has a warm summer continental/ hemiboreal climate with no dry season (Dfb).
  • The annual average temperature is 9 °C (16.2°F) warmer.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 6 °C (10.8°F) less in Taranto, Puglia. The continentality subtype is truly oceanic as opposed to subcontinental.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 387 mm (15.2 in) less which is equivalent to 387 l/m² (9.5 US gal/ft²) or 3,870,000 l/ha (413,729 US gal/ac) less. About 1/2 as much.
  • There are 692 more hours of sunlight per year in Taranto, Puglia. In whichever way circa 1h 53' more per day or about 1 1/3 as many.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 6.5° higher in Taranto, Puglia than in Graz.
  • Relative humidity levels are 12.5% lower.
  • The mean dew point temperature is 6.1°C (11°F) higher.
